#e4e234 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e4e234 is composed of 89.4% red, 88.6% green and 20.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 0.9% magenta, 77.2% yellow and 10.6% black. It has a hue angle of 59.3 degrees, a saturation of 76.5% and a lightness of 54.9%. #e4e234 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ff68 with #c9c500. Closest websafe color is: #cccc33.

#e4e234 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e4e234 has RGB values of R:228, G:226, B:52 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.01, Y:0.77,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 15000116.
